KTR, popularly known as Rama Rao, on Monday slammed the Modi government through a tweet in Telugu.
KTR with his father and Chief Minister K. The cabinet headed by Chandrashekhar Rao also has ministers from several departments, he noted of the current shortage of coal in different parts of the country.
KTR tweeted, “Shortage of coal in BJP regime, lack of oxygen during corona era, lack of electricity for industries, lack of jobs for youth, lack of employment in villages and lack of funds when it comes to the state.” it occurs.”
“The root of all problems is PM Modi’s lack of foresight,” he said. He took a dig at the government by calling it NPA i.e. non performing asset.
KTR has been calling the BJP-led National Democratic Alliance (NDA) an NPA.
